    barnacle
    [ noun ]
    1. marine crustaceans with feathery food-catching appendages; free-swimming as larvae; as adults form a hard shell and live attached to submerged surfaces

    2. <noun.animal>
    3. European goose smaller than the brant; breeds in the far north

    4. <noun.animal>


    Barnacle \Bar"na*cle\, n. [See {Bernicle}.]
    A bernicle goose.


    Barnacle \Bar"na*cle\, n. [OE. bernak, bernacle; cf. OF. bernac,
    and Prov. F. (Berri) berniques, spectacles.]
    1. pl. (Far.) An instrument for pinching a horse's nose, and
    thus restraining him.

    Note: [Formerly used in the sing.]

    The barnacles . . . give pain almost equal to
    that of the switch. --Youatt.

    2. pl. Spectacles; -- so called from their resemblance to the
    barnacles used by farriers. [Cant, Eng.] --Dickens.


    Barnacle \Bar"na*cle\, n. [Prob. from E. barnacle a kind of
    goose, which was popularly supposed to grow from this
    shellfish; but perh. from LL. bernacula for pernacula, dim.
    of perna ham, sea mussel; cf. Gr. pe`rna ham. Cf. F.
    bernacle, barnacle, E. barnacle a goose; and Ir. bairneach,
    barneach, limpet.] (Zo["o]l.)
    Any cirriped crustacean adhering to rocks, floating timber,
    ships, etc., esp.
    (a) the sessile species (genus {Balanus} and allies), and
    (b) the stalked or goose barnacles (genus {Lepas} and
    allies). See {Cirripedia}, and {Goose barnacle}.

    {Barnacle eater} (Zo["o]l.), the orange filefish.

    {Barnacle scale} (Zo["o]l.), a bark louse ({Ceroplastes
    cirripediformis}) of the orange and quince trees in
    Florida. The female scale curiously resembles a sessile
    barnacle in form.

    Bernicle \Ber"ni*cle\, n. [OE. bernak, bernacle; cf. OF. bernac;
    prob. fr. LL. bernacula for hibernicula, bernicula, fr.
    Hibernia; the birds coming from Hibernia or Ireland. Cf. 1st
    {Barnacle}.]
    A bernicle goose. [Written also {barnacle}.]

    {Bernicle goose} (Zo["o]l.), a goose ({Branta leucopsis}), of
    Arctic Europe and America. It was formerly believed that
    it hatched from the cirripeds of the sea ({Lepas}), which
    were, therefore, called barnacles, goose barnacles, or
    Anatifers. The name is also applied to other related
    species. See {Anatifa} and {Cirripedia}.
